George Jones Majolica Shrimper Plate

Description
George Jones Majolica plate which features a girl fishing for shrimp. Colouration: turquoise, brown, green, are predominant. The piece bears a maker's mark, consistent with the George Jones pottery.
-
More Information
Documentation: Documented elsewhere (similar item) Period: 19th Century Materials: Earthenware Condition: Good. Very Good. RESTORATION. A couple of retouched flakes to the rim. Creation Date: 1870 Styles / Movements: Traditional, Victorian Dealer Reference #: 22640 Incollect Reference #: 469109 -
Dimensions
W. 9.4 in; H. 9.4 in; D. 1.4 in; Diam. 9.4 in; W. 23.88 cm; H. 23.88 cm; D. 3.56 cm; Diam. 23.88 cm;
